Output 8cedf99628cc248956ed89c1853023a43e92fc7e7f7a94180a02fd6931261aa9:2

value
95628129
script pubkey
OP_0 OP_PUSHBYTES_20 e9285399e08c3fba247ad4c0dabbaffd46fc92f0
address
tb1qay598x0q3slm5fr66nqd4wa0l4r0eyhsdedanm
transaction
8cedf99628cc248956ed89c1853023a43e92fc7e7f7a94180a02fd6931261aa9